How to Write Purpose Of Travel Malaysia Visa Sample Letter
Subject Line: Clarity is Key
The subject line is your initial gambit. Don’t obfuscate; be upfront. Use concise language that immediately indicates the letter’s purpose. For example:
- Visa Application – Purpose of Travel
- Letter of Intent – Malaysia Visa [Your Name]
- Travel Purpose Documentation – Visa Application
Salutation: Initiate Formally
Begin with a respectful address. While informality has its place, visa applications demand propriety. Consider these options:
- Dear Visa Officer,
- To Whom It May Concern,
- Dear Sir/Madam,
Steer clear of overly casual greetings like ‘Hey’ or ‘Hello’.
Introduction: State Your Intent Perspicaciously
The opening paragraph should definitively state your purpose—why you’re writing. Avoid circuitous language. Deliver the core message immediately. For instance:
“I am writing to elucidate the purpose of my intended travel to Malaysia, in support of my visa application.”
Follow with a brief mention of your name and passport number for ease of reference.
Body Paragraphs: Detail Your Ephemeral Journey
This is the crux of your letter. Elaborate on the specifics of your visit. Consider deploying bullet points for clarity:
- Travel Dates: Specify your intended arrival and departure dates.
- Primary Purpose: Are you visiting for tourism, business, or something else? Be precise.
- Accommodation: Where will you be lodging? Include hotel names and addresses, if applicable.
- Planned Activities: Outline your itinerary. What places will you visit? What meetings will you attend?
- Sponsor (If Applicable): If someone is sponsoring your trip, provide their name and contact information. Explain the nature of the sponsorship.
- Financial Solvency: Briefly allude to your ability to financially support your stay in Malaysia.
Strive for transparency. The more detailed and coherent your explanation, the better.
Demonstrating Veracity: Supporting Documents and Reassurance
Subtly indicate the presence of supporting documents. For example:
“Please find enclosed, for your perusal, copies of my flight itinerary, hotel reservation, and a letter of invitation from [Sponsor’s Name], which further substantiate the details outlined in this letter.”
Offer an assurance of your intent to comply with all visa regulations and laws while in Malaysia.
Closing: Conclude with Cordiality
End the letter with a courteous closing. Options include:
- Sincerely,
- Yours Faithfully,
- Respectfully,
Followed by your full name and signature (if submitting a hard copy).
Contact Information: Ensure Accessibility
Include your contact details—phone number and email address—beneath your signature. This allows the visa officer to easily reach you if further clarification is needed. Overlooking this seemingly minor detail can be detrimental.
Frequently Asked Questions: Purpose of Travel Malaysia Visa Sample Letter
This section addresses common inquiries regarding the “Purpose of Travel” statement required in Malaysia visa application letters. Understanding the appropriate content and format is crucial for a successful visa application.
Why is a “Purpose of Travel” statement required in the Malaysia visa application letter?
The “Purpose of Travel” statement informs the Malaysian Immigration Department about the applicant’s intended activities during their stay in Malaysia, allowing them to assess the application accordingly.
What information should be included in the “Purpose of Travel” statement?
The statement should clearly and concisely describe the reason for the visit, including details such as tourism, business meetings, conferences, medical treatment, or visiting family.
Should the “Purpose of Travel” statement be specific or general?
The statement should be as specific as possible, providing relevant details without being overly verbose. Vague or generic descriptions can lead to delays or rejection.
Is a sample letter necessary for including the “Purpose of Travel” statement?
While not always mandatory, a sample letter provides a template and ensures the statement includes all necessary information in a clear and acceptable format.
What if the “Purpose of Travel” changes after the visa is issued?
Significant changes in the purpose of travel after visa issuance may require informing the Malaysian Immigration Department or applying for a new visa that reflects the updated intentions.
